The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Business performance management software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for Anaplan and BOARD.

We've compared Anaplan Vs. BOARD based on some of the most important and required Business performance management features.
Anaplan: Business Performance Optimization, Dashboarding, Data mining, Capital Asset Planning, Graphical Data Presentation, Multi-Department / Project, Production budget, Project Budgeting.
BOARD: Customizable Categories, Mobile Access, On Premise, Online Customer Support, Web Hosted Solution.
Anaplan target users are executives from sales, operations and finance, and its sales orientation that includes features such as modeling for maximizing sales per sale territory will apply to global companies with branches across the world. BOARD is the preferred BI and CPM tool for more than 3000 companies around the globe.
